A Legacy of Operational Silence

Originally known as HPC POS System, the entity rebranded to Interactive Healthetwork in April 2014. Operating as a holding company, its stated focus is on lifestyle products and nutritional supplements, with subsidiaries including Cannabis Health Group and Wellness Builder.

However, the most recent verifiable financial data dates back to 2012. At that time, the company reported a significant loss exceeding $2 million against revenue of approximately $345,000. In the years since, no verified data or analyst evaluations have been made available to the public. This operational void is reflected in the share price, which traded within an exceptionally low range of $0.000001 to $0.00001 over the past year. With no publication of current financial reports or operational updates, the equity remains virtually untradable for the broader market. Furthermore, no dates for upcoming quarterly results or key corporate announcements have been scheduled.

Regulatory Red Flags on the Expert Market

The visibility of Interactive Healthetwork stock has been severely curtailed by the OTC Markets Group, which has downgraded it to the "Expert Market." This tier is typically reserved for companies exhibiting a lack of transparency or insufficient reporting. The concurrent "Caveat Emptor" label is generally applied when irregularities are suspected or when available information is so sparse that investors cannot be adequately informed of the risks.

A critical issue is that Interactive Healthetwork does not appear to be submitting current reports to regulators or the exchange. This failure makes any serious assessment of the company's financial health impossible. The OTC Markets Group itself has been unable to confirm whether any communication with the relevant authorities is still ongoing, deepening the cloud of uncertainty surrounding the firm.

Without access to fundamental data, investors have no basis for valuation, leaving the shares in a state of informational limbo.
